Amy Kaufman (producer)
Amy Kaufman has worked on some of the most notable films of recent years, in both production and distribution capacities.
Her production company, Primary Productions, is based at Focus Features in a first-look deal, yielding Sin Nombre as its first film.
Ms. Kaufman established Primary in September 2005, after segueing from her position as executive vice president, production at Focus. She had been with Focus since its formation in the spring of 2002, as the production executive supervising, among other films, Fernando Meirelles’ The Constant Gardener, starring Ralph Fiennes and Academy Award winner Rachel Weisz; and Jean-François Ríchet’s Assault on Precinct 13, which was released by Rogue Pictures.
Ms. Kaufman's other credits include Pedro Almodóvar’s Bad Education and Academy Award-winning Talk to Her, Isabel Coixet’s My Life Without Me and The Secret Life of Words, Alejandro González Iñárritu’s award-winning 21 Grams, Sofia Coppola’s Academy Award-winning Lost in Translation, and Alfonso Cuarón’s Academy Award-nominated Y Tu Mamá También which she executive produced.
At Primary, she is developing films both within and outside of the studio system, ranging from specialized films to genre movies. Ms. Kaufman is concentrating on working with new international and first-time filmmakers.
The Primary slate includes an update of the vampire thriller Near Dark, to be produced with Michael Bay’s Platinum Dunes, for Rogue Pictures; the political thriller The Whistleblower, to star Ashley Judd; and Everardo Gout’s Mexican thriller Days of Grace.
Ms. Kaufman is also producing a short film for Swarovski Entertainment to be directed by Shekhar Kapur and is developing three features with Swarovski.
